Transaction ad346abf2c4e14ce668701eaa01c476e16744c8b8b3389ed9b91dd4286f9a17d

3 Input
1 Outputs
  • ad346abf2c4e14ce668701eaa01c476e16744c8b8b3389ed9b91dd4286f9a17d:0
  • value  70935298
    address  3Fb8vaD9REwu62ZhrTKYBVtQ1ctz3bYmDd